Abstract:
Winckler's parents were Bahá'ís; she met 'Abdu'l-Bahá during his visit to America when He visited her mother in 1912, and was bestowed the name Bahiyyih when she went on pilgrimage in 1919 at age twelve.

First published by the US Bahá'í Publishing Trust in 1941, then as A Pilgrimage to Haifa, November 1919 (Memories of a Young Girl of 12 Years Old) in 1995, then republished as an expanded 104-page book with photographs in 1996.
